Deleção de dados no SQL
Como faço para deletar dados no SQL dentre um determinado periodo?
EX.: Preciso deletar alguns usuários entre os coduser '11 e 18'
EX.: Preciso deletar alguns usuários entre os coduser '11 e 18'
Paulo Fraga
Curtidas 0
Respostas
Marcos P
02/04/2015
Paulo,
Do mesmo modo que você faria no select...
delete from tabela where campo >= 11 and campo <= 18
Do mesmo modo que você faria no select...
delete from tabela where campo >= 11 and campo <= 18
GOSTEI 0
Randrade
02/04/2015
Neste caso, você também pode utilizar o BETWEEN, passando os números que você deseja deletar.
Usando o BETWEEN, você pode colocar outras informações após ele, como datas, que é bastante utilizado.
Ficaria desta forma.
Usando o BETWEEN, você pode colocar outras informações após ele, como datas, que é bastante utilizado.
Ficaria desta forma.
delete from Tabela where Campo BETWEEN 11 and 18
GOSTEI 0
Mariana Carvalho
02/04/2015
Sem o Between funciona, como o Marcos P citou?
GOSTEI 0
Marcos P
02/04/2015
Não, não funciona... coloquei a resposta apenas para confundir !
GOSTEI 0
Mariana Carvalho
02/04/2015
OK Marcos !
GOSTEI 0